To get rid of the warning message, remove the line:

linear

and put

lba32

at the top of lilo.conf, then you wont have any trouble booting big drives
(if you using the RH7 lilo that is and I would assume the mandrake one).
Someone else already mentioned the fix to get it mandrake working I think.
But the reason your lilo menu is only giving you the first two options, is
that lilo will only write changes to your boot sector if lilo.conf is
completely correct, so as soon as it generated that error it exited and
didnt write to the boot sector, this is a 'good thing' makes it a lot hard
to trash the boot sector.

> I'm trying to get lilo to let me boot either my red hat 7.0 (hda2),
> mandrake 7.2 (hda6), or windows98se (hda1) operating systems from the
> red hat lilo screen.  So far, I've been completely unsuccessful, and
> from the errors reported with linuxconf when I try to apply the
> changes to lilo I'm worried that some file has grown too large with
> all my trials.  Here's what comes up after I press 'activate changes'
> and I display the error log:
>   Checking base configuration
>     Checking kernel's modules
>     Mounting local volumes
>     Checking files permissions
>     Checking lilo
>       Executing /sbin/lilo
>         *Warning: device 0x0306 exceeds 1024 cylinder limit
>         >Added RedHat
>         >Added Win98SE*
>         *Fatal: open /boot/vmlinuz-2.2.17-21mdk: No such file or
> directory
>         *return 1
>   Executing some Sysv init scripts
>
> Here's my lilo.conf file:
>
> boot = /dev/hda
> timeout = 50
> linear
> prompt
>   message = /boot/message
>   default = Win98SE
>   vga = normal
>   read-only
> map=/boot/map
> install=/boot/boot.b
> image = /boot/vmlinuz-2.2.16-22
>   label = RedHat
>   root = /dev/hda2
> other = /dev/hda1
>   label = Win98SE
> image = /boot/vmlinuz-2.2.17-21mdk
>    label = mandrake
>    root = /dev/hda6
>
> Can anyone help me here?  I've read through the howtos and mini
> howtos, but they're all concerned with multi boot systems that onle
> have one linux partition.  My lilo prompt comes up as if the last
> section for mandrake wasn't even there, and RedHat and Win98sE boot
> fine.
